inclusion criteria: male and female patients aged 18-75 years old. diagnosis of new coronavirus infection covid-19 based on medical examination: axillary temperature >37.5°c, upper respiratory infection symptoms, spo2 ≥ 95%, no symptoms of moderate or severe forms. the minimal baseline score for covid-19-related symptoms defined as follows: at least two symptoms with a score of 2 or higher, with the exception of taste and smell where subjects may have a score of 1 or higher, and the absence of shortness of breath (difficulty breathing). positive rapid test for for sars-cov-2 (covid-19). the first 24 hours from the disease onset. patients giving their consent to use reliable contraception during the study. signed patient information sheet (informed consent form).
